The first round of a brand-new racing esports competition has been completed, with the SRO-organised championship setting up in-person LAN races on-site at five GT World Challenge Europe Endurance Cup races.

The inaugural event was at Monza, following a successful trial at the 24 Hours of Spa last year.

In qualifying, it was Mercedes-AMG domination, with Tobias Gronewald for Unicorns of Love in pole position ahead of Dominik Blajer, Bastian Richter, Dennis Schöniger, Tobias Pfeffer and Dáire McCormack completing the top-six lock-out for the Affalterbach sports car.

The first non-AMG on the Assetto Corsa Competizione-utilising grid was David Tonizza in the Lamborghini in seventh.

As the one-hour race began, the septet of Mercedes charged down to the Variante del Rettifilo, and not all of them emerged at the other side.

Contact from a gaggle of vehicles had a knock-on effect, as McCormack nudged Williams team-mate Schöniger into a spin in front of the pack, only to be collected by the Ferrari of Chris Harteveld and then the BMW of Gregor Schill. Several cars made their escape either by cutting the chicane or by driving through the gravel.

Gronewald did make it through and head the lead, ahead of Blajer, Richter and Pfeffer, with Schöniger retiring through damage and McCormack down in 10th.

It meant the best non-AMG was still the Huracán of Tonizza in fifth, with squad-member Luca Losio on his tail in sixth.

On only the second lap, with Gronewald escaping, three AMGs duked it out, and contact between all three at the Variante Della Roggia let Pfeffer jump from fourth to second.

Tonizza would try to follow through, but side-to-side contact witnessed Richter fly off into the gravel in-between the two Lesmos. The Lamborghini driver would receive a drivethrough penalty

The Unicorns of Love driver’s day would go from bad to worse 10 minutes later with an off-camera incident at the second chicane dropping him to 20th.

Meanwhile, McCormack was making use of his AMG’s performance, scything his way back up to fourth within the opening 10 per cent of the race.

As the mid-point approached, former Ferrari Esports Series champion Kamil Pawlowski had made his way through the chaos and was the best of the rest.

Once the mandatory pitstop window opened, the leading four stayed out longer the most, with McCormack blinking first. Blajer followed soon after, before one lap later, Gronewald and Pfeffer pitted.

Once it had shaken out, Gronewald still lead, but only by 2.5 seconds to Pfeffer. By the next lap, that gap was cut to just 0.5s.

Meanwhile, having pitted earlier than most, Flash Axle Sports’ Ar Muhammad Aleef was just behind Pawlowski, challenging for the best non-AMG. The ITB Sainteloc Racing driver would receive a five-second penalty for an earlier indiscretion, however, handing the Ferrari 296 GT3 fifth place once the race had been completed.

With 21 minutes remaining, Pfeffer made the move for the lead, diving down the inside of a fellow Tobias at the opening corner in a clean overtake. It would be a position he would hold on to until the chequered flag, completing a Mercedes-AMG walkover.

Four further rounds of the SRO SIM Pro Series will follow throughout the season.
